INFINITIVE PHRASES

INFINITIVE PHRASES.

An infinitive is a verb form that usually appears with the word to before it.

To is called the sign of the infinitive.

Examples:

To lift to eat to launch to register To is a preposition if it is followed by a noun or noun phrase, but it is a sign of the infinitive if it is followed by a verb or verb phrase.
